If you want to move a selection of mails to a specific folder, then that works well even if some of the mails are already in the target folder. However, it fails if the first of the messages is already in the target folder.
In my use case that is quite often the case: I select a whole thread and move it into a folder, but quite often the first of the mails (e.g., my initial message) is already in that folder and then it fails. Of course, one can select all and then unselect offending message, so there is a workaround, but it would be nice if the quick move would act on the others without the need to do that as it is easily overlooked first time and it works well if the messages are ordered differently.
